[Prehistory of Parkinson's disease]

Abstract

Parkinson's disease (PD) was described according to conventional history in 1817. However, PD has been known and partially described since the Biblical times. There are descriptions of parkinsonian symptoms in Indian and Egyptian texts. Galen also paid attention to rest tremor. Parkinsonian symptoms were also mentioned by several authors since the XVII century including Tulp, Silvio de la Boe, Johannes Baptiste Sagar, Gaubius, Boissier de Sauvages, Hunter and Chomel. Certainly James Parkinson deserves to be recalled after his text devoted to shaking palsy, but he also recognized he contribution of previous authors.
